Hararu Izakaya

I finally got to try this halal izakaya one day after work. The selection was not extensive but we ordered enough to try out the not sp common dishes.

Our first dish was the fried oysters. While good, I did notice that the oysters were not huge ones. In fact, they were quite tiny. We had the grilled chicken hearts and grilled steak. Both were good, especially the beef. Juicy and flavourful, you can actually eat one whole plate without sharing. The salmon was beautifully done. Moist and flavourful though a tad on the salty side. There was also a bowl of clam soup not featured here.

Overall, it was OK but because it is on the pricey side, I’d come here again when I feel richer. 😁
